Transaction 2707900bfd904106caab7d0f00b724e01e27f78f88e2fb2af8938e986cdf8000
1 Input
1 Output
-
2707900bfd904106caab7d0f00b724e01e27f78f88e2fb2af8938e986cdf8000:0
- value
- 500000
- script pubkey
- OP_0 OP_PUSHBYTES_20 8b9b9dc54847484d3fa2e07567658232ca2d644f
- address
- bc1q3wdem32ggayy60azup6kwevzxt9z6ez0q4s5m6